What Does a Boiler Gas Engineer Do?

A boiler gas engineer makes sure that heating systems, water heaters and other appliances are operating properly. They also ensure the safety of homes by identifying and fixing any potential leaks. Carbon monoxide can be an extremely dangerous gas that blocks the blood from carrying oxygen around the body. A malfunctioning boiler can release this poison into the home.

The qualifications for a boiler gas technician can differ, but they all contain training on the installation and maintenance gas certified engineer-powered systems. These courses may include a mixture of classroom instruction, workshops as well as e-learning modules and on-site training. They are designed to give a well-rounded education that includes plumbing, gas and heating theory basics and practical skills.

After completing all of the required coursework, trainees will be required to be awarded an Accredited Certificate Scheme (ACS) Gas qualification and be registered on the Gas Safe Register. This is a legal requirement for working in the United Kingdom and it proves that you are competent to safely operate gas-powered equipment. The ACS certification must be renewed on a regular basis because the industry is constantly changing and new technologies are introduced.

Apprenticeships are the standard way to enter this field and provide on-the-job experience along with extensive coursework. They are competitive and there are limited apprenticeships. Private construction training is an alternative option that offers an easier path to qualification. The requirements for private construction courses are usually less than those for an apprenticeship, however some accreditation bodies require four GCSEs, including maths and boiler gas engineer English.

A gas engineer who has achieved their qualification can work for themselves or for a company. They can also pursue additional education and certifications to increase their knowledge of various systems such as those that utilize LPG, which is a liquefied gas (LPG) and wall heaters. They can also specialize in certain appliances like cookers or boilers.

A reliable gas engineer is registered with the Gas Safe Register, which lists all of their qualifications and services. You can check if an gas engineer is registered simply by checking their Gas Safe ID Card, which includes the details of their registration as well as a unique reference. This is important because unregistered engineers can cause danger to your health and safety.

Gas engineers must adhere to a variety of regulations to ensure their safety. Gas Safety (Installation and Use) Regulations, 1998 are among them. These regulations require all gas engineers to be registered on the gas registered engineer Safe Register, and must be trained on a regular basis. This ensures that the engineer is trained to the highest standards, protecting their safety as well as those who use their services.

Gas engineers must wear PPE, in addition to strict guidelines. Head protection is important, including bump caps. These are light hard caps that aid to avoid head injuries. Other PPE options include masks for the face, which guard against inhalation of harmful substances. Eye protection is also essential, and it includes glasses or a mask. Gas engineers must have a mobile phone when working alone at other people's houses.

The typical day for an engineer in boilers involves inspecting and maintaining the boilers that provide heat to homes and businesses. These maintenance tasks include cleaning the system, lubricating components and replacing worn-out components. These routine tasks ensure that boilers continue to perform efficiently and safely.

A gas boiler engineer engineer can also diagnose problems when they occur. They try to determine the root of the problem whether it's a faulty valve or a pipe that is damaged. They can then recommend the best way to solve the issue. They can also suggest improvements to the system that will improve its performance as as its energy efficiency.

Certain states require boiler operators and stationary engineers to be licensed. These licenses could be based on the type and capacity of equipment they operate. They may also be based on the kind of training they receive. No matter what license they have, these professionals must meet state and company requirements to be able to work in the field.

The salary of a gas engineer who works in the boiler industry is contingent on the specificisation, location and the requirements of contracts. The majority of commercial gas engineers who are qualified earn from PS27,000 to PS48,000 per year. Certain people who work with special equipment earn more, but their salaries vary depending on how complex the system is.
